Think of acceleration as the "change rate" for speed and direction. Acceleration happens whenever an object's velocity increases, decreases, or changes direction - not just when things speed up!
The basic formula is a = /t, where 'a' is acceleration, 'v' is final velocity, 'v₀' is starting velocity, and 't' is time. Positive acceleration means speeding up, while negative acceleration (also called deceleration) means slowing down.
You can rearrange this formula to find final velocity: v = v₀ + at. This equation becomes your best friend for solving acceleration problems - it tells you how fast something will be moving after accelerating for a certain time.
Quick Tip: Remember that acceleration can be negative! When a baseball gets hit in the opposite direction, it experiences massive negative acceleration during the brief contact with the bat.

Now that you understand basic acceleration, let's add distance to the mix. There are four key formulas for constant acceleration that work together like puzzle pieces.
The most useful distance formulas are s = v₀t + ½at² and v² = v₀² + 2as. The first one helps when you know time, while the second is perfect when time isn't given but you know distance.
These formulas let you solve any motion problem by picking the right equation based on what information you have. For example, if a car accelerates from rest at 8 m/s², you can find both how long it takes to reach 24 m/s and how far it travels during that time.
Pro Strategy: Always write down what you know (given values) and what you need to find before choosing your formula. This simple step prevents most calculation mistakes.

Let's tackle problems that mirror real situations you might face. When dealing with braking distance, remember that acceleration is negative because you're slowing down.
For problems involving stopping distances, the final velocity is always zero. This makes calculations easier because terms with 'v' drop out of your equations. A car braking from 30 m/s with -6 m/s² acceleration takes 5 seconds and travels 75 meters before stopping.
The key to mastering these problems is recognizing patterns. Takeoff problems usually give you minimum speed and runway length. Braking problems focus on stopping distance and safety. Each type has its own common setup that becomes familiar with practice.
Real-Life Connection: Understanding braking distance helps explain why speed limits exist and why tailgating is dangerous - higher speeds mean much longer stopping distances!

Some problems require you to work backwards from the desired outcome. If an airplane needs 50 m/s to take off from a 500-meter runway, you calculate the required acceleration using a = /2s.
When objects change velocity in stages, break the problem into parts. A car might decelerate from 30 m/s to 15 m/s, then continue slowing to a complete stop. Calculate each phase separately using the same formulas.
The most challenging problems often involve finding intermediate values. You might need to find velocity at a specific distance, then use that result for the next part of the problem.
Success Tip: Don't panic if a problem seems complex. Break it into smaller steps, solve each part methodically, and check that your final answer makes sense in the real world.
